Webwhen you have an absolute value function you want to look at what are in the places of a, h and k. a x-h +k Specifically you want to look at h and k first. Normally the tip of the V shape is at (0,0) this changes depending on h and k. specifically it moves the tip to (h,k) so if you have x+5 -7 then the tip of the V shape goes to (-5,-7).
